Transaction d103fc2db2d6f7bffa6f5f24b7e2d549430475e106a2e3f1c86ac7e1bfc795cd
1 Input
2 Outputs
- d103fc2db2d6f7bffa6f5f24b7e2d549430475e106a2e3f1c86ac7e1bfc795cd:0
- d103fc2db2d6f7bffa6f5f24b7e2d549430475e106a2e3f1c86ac7e1bfc795cd:1
value 658575
address 35BrHuUFZkE334PeQ11x2zdWVAcE9d6L9r
value 1708131
address 19o84oKQP1zDPvQpZ4TG43fYUuuTVPdrn7